Where each falls short
The honest trade-offs — what you give up with each, versus the proprietary tools they replace.
Conductor (Netflix)
- Workflow logic defined in JSON/YAML; no drag-and-drop canvas for non-technical users
- Requires Elasticsearch and a relational DB for production — non-trivial infrastructure
- Community edition lacks built-in RBAC available in the commercial Orkes Cloud offering
Matchering
- Mastering quality depends entirely on reference track choice; no AI-driven style presets like LANDR
- No stem separation, noise reduction, or restoration processing
- Web UI is very minimal — not a polished production tool without custom frontend work
- Processing is CPU-only by default; no GPU acceleration for batch workflows
